Nominations are now in to find someone who goes that extra mile to make a difference to sport.
A regional judging panel, made up of a cross-section of BBC London sports staff and other local sports experts, will decide the winner of the BBC London Sports Unsung Hero 2009.
All 15 BBC regional winners will then be invited to this year's BBC Sports Personality of the Year show, broadcast live from the Sheffield Arena on Sunday, 13 December on BBC One, where an overall winner will be announced.
Previous overall winners
Margaret Simons was the 2007 winner. She has run Bardwell Football Club in Oxfordshire since founding it in 1964.
Ben Geyser is the driving force behind Dorchester Boxing Club. He won the award in 2008.

Edna Harrison, Unsung Hero 2008
Edna Harrison was the London winner in 2008. Edna, 81, has set up and runs activity classes for over 50s - between 20 to 50 people now attend each week.
She also helps raise funds for club and three local hospitals.
